Heard Mr.K.Gokul, learned counsel appearing for the petitioner, Mr.K.Ramaiah, learned Standing Counsel appearing for R1 and Mr.S.C.Herold Singh, learned Standing Counsel appearing for R2. 2.The petitioner has filed this writ petition seeking for a direction to the respondents to take the petitioner's service as a Noon Meal Organizer for a period of 11 years along with 13 years of service as conductor in respondent corporation, in total 11 plus 13 is equal to 24 years of continuity of service and disburse the balance remaining 11 years period of terminal benefits, pension and arrears along with 6 % of interest on the basis of the petitioner representation, dated 29.10.2022.

3.The petitioner has been working as a Noon Meal Organizer for a period of 11 years from 1996 to 25.10.2006. On 26.10.2006, the petitioner has 2/7

been joined as a Conductor in the respondent Corporation. The petitioner's pension has been calculated by computing service only for 13 years from the date when he had joined as Conductor in the respondent Corporation. The petitioner has filed this writ petition seeking to add half of the service rendered by him in the capacity as Noon Meal Organizer from 1996 to 25.10.2006 as Noon Meal Organizer.

4.In order to consider the past service of the employee in their nonprovincialised service, consolidated pay, honorarium or daily wages basis, the Government has issued G.O.Ms.No.408, Finance (Pension) Department, dated 25.08.2009. In that Government Order, it is stated that half of the past service rendered by the employees, who were absorbed permanently on or before 01.04.2003, will be added as qualifying service for pensionary benefits. In this regard, subsequently G.O.Ms.No.41, Finance (Pension), Department, dated 09.02.2010 also been issued to amend the pension rule to this effect. Accordingly, the Rule 11(4) was amended as under: AMENDMENT "In the said Rules, in rule 11, after sub-rule (3), the following sub-rule shall be added, namely:- 3/7

"(4) Half of the service rendered under the State Government in non-provincialised service, consolidated pay, honorarium or daily wages basis on or after 1st January, 1961 in respect of Government employees absorbed in regular service before 1st April, 2003 shall be counted for retirement benefits along with regular service, subject to the following conditions, namely:- (i). Service rendered in non-provincialised service, consolidated pay. honorarium or daily wages basis shall be in a job involving whole time employment;

(ii).Service rendered shall be on consolidated pay, honorarium or daily wages paid on monthly basis and subsequently absorbed in regular service under the State Government;

(iii).Service rendered in non-provincialised service, consolidated pay, honorarium or daily wages basis shall be followed by absorption in regular service before 1st April 2003 without a break. Provided that this sub-rule is applicable to all employees who rendered service under the State Government in non-provincialised service, consolidated pay honorarium or daily wages basis on or after 1st January 1961 and absorbed in regular service before 1st April 2003.

Provided further that wherever there was break in service before their absorption in regular service before 1st April 2003, the same shall be specifically condoned by the orders of the Head of Departments, in which, the employees were regularly absorbed and such period of break, shall not count for the purpose of pensionary benefits"

5.In view of the above amendment, half of the past service rendered by the petitioner as a Noon-meal organizer before 01.04.2003 (ie., from 1996 to 31.03.2003) shall be counted along with the qualifying service for the purpose of pensionary benefits.

6.In view of the above discussion, this writ petition stands disposed of by directing the respondents to consider the petitioner's application, dated 29.10.2022 and pass appropriate orders to include half of the petitioner's service rendered from 1996 to 31.03.2003 as a Noon-meal organizer on daily wage basis, as qualifying service for pensionary benefits, within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. 7.With the above direction, this writ petition stands disposed of. There shall be no order as to costs.
